The Apollo Horizon 2 is a traditional overhead projector built for users who still rely on transparency sheets for presentations, whether in classrooms, churches, or small offices. It's a niche but reliable tool for anyone needing a no-fuss way to project physical transparencies without dealing with digital setup.

Its standout feature is the 2000 lumen output paired with a double fresnel lens, which keeps images bright and sharp from edge to edge. Reviewers confirm the projection quality holds up well even after repeated use, and the built-in lamp changer means a burned-out bulb doesn't stop a presentation mid-stream.

Build quality feels practical rather than premium. At around 12-13.7 lbs with two carry grip handles, it's designed to be moved from room to room easily, and the open head design combined with a high-efficiency cooling system helps prevent overheating during extended use. A thermal shutoff switch adds an extra layer of safety.

On the downside, a few users have reported the primary bulb burning out unusually fast, and sourcing replacement bulbs isn't always straightforward. Given its analog nature, it also won't appeal to anyone looking for a modern digital projection solution, since it's built specifically for transparency-based presentations.

Overall, the Apollo Horizon 2 is a dependable, old-school workhorse for institutions that still use transparency sheets regularly. It's not for everyone, but for its intended audience, it delivers consistent brightness, portability, and peace of mind with its backup lamp system and theft-deterrent security slot.

Choosing the Right Classroom Projector

Brightness and Image Clarity

Classrooms are rarely perfectly dark. Ambient light from windows and overhead lamps requires a projector with sufficient brightness, measured in ANSI lumens. A higher ANSI rating ensures the image remains visible and colors stay vibrant even in well-lit conditions. Look for native 1080p resolution as a baseline for sharp text and detailed graphics, which is essential for displaying complex diagrams or fine print.

Ease of Setup and Use

Teachers need technology that works instantly. Features like auto focus and auto keystone correction are invaluable. They ensure a perfectly square and sharp image the moment you turn the projector on, even if it’s placed at an angle on a cart or shelf. This saves precious instructional time.

Portability is another key factor for educators who share resources between rooms. Frequently Asked Questions

What is the most important spec for a classroom projector?

Brightness (ANSI lumens) is arguably the most critical specification for a classroom setting. A projector with sufficient brightness ensures that the image remains clear and legible for all students, even with some ambient light in the room. This is more immediately impactful than extremely high resolution for general educational content.

Are smart projectors worth it for schools?

Yes, smart projectors can significantly streamline the teaching experience. With built-in streaming apps and wireless screen mirroring, they reduce cable clutter and allow quick access to online educational resources. This integrated approach can make technology less intrusive and more reliable during daily lessons.

How do I connect my laptop to a classroom projector wirelessly?

Most modern smart projectors support screen mirroring via built-in WiFi. Can I use these projectors in a brightly lit room?

Performance varies by model. Projectors with higher ANSI lumen ratings (e.g., 3500 ANSI or 4000 ANSI) are specifically designed to combat ambient light better than lower-brightness models. For the best results in a bright classroom, prioritize brightness alongside using any available window shades to control light levels.
